Frequently Asked Questions

What is required to have a seasonal site?

  • Photo ID with address

  • Trailer registration with name and address of the permit holder of the site (matches photo ID) 

  • Proof of insurance with a minimum one million liability

 

Are there any fees in addition to the seasonal camping fees?

  • Aside from the yearly seasonal fees, there may be fees for additional seasons vehicle passes (swipe cards), sewage pumping and winter storage.

Are there sewage hookups?

  • There are no direct sewage hookups. You can purchase sewage pumping or sign out our portable “honey wagon” to do your own.

Do you have a waiting list for available sites?

  • All of our sites are offered on a first come, first served basis. If you’re interested in a site, we recommend you call us every Thursday at 10 AM starting the first Thursday in May. We do list available sites on our website but this information may not always be up to date as sites go quickly!

What electrical service is available?

  • There are 15 amp and 30 amp serviced sites.
